‘Violent and baseless raid’ : Human rights group demands probe of police over Umm el-Fahm wedding

19 août 2026 | BY YOAV ETIEL
The Mossawa Center said police used stun grenades, a Taser, and disproportionate force during the Saturday night raid, although no weapons were found and no arrests were made.
